Colorado is home to a very strong job market for Financial Managerss. The state's key industries — Technology, Aerospace, Tourism — generate significant demand for skilled professionals. At $205,601 per year, Colorado's Financial Managers salaries are 10.0% higher than the national average.
The cost of living in Colorado (index: 1.1) justifies the higher pay scale. Entry-level professionals in Colorado can expect to earn $116,334–$166,705, while experienced Financial Managerss can command $280,040–$327,149.
